Man charged with double attempted murder after incident near Scottish Police College

Police have arrested and charged a man with the attempted murder of two men after an alleged attack in Fife.

A number of officers and paramedics were spotted in the town last night following the incident in Elphinstone Street in Kincardine.

Both men aged 45 and 51 were treated by ambulance crews at the scene and did not require hospital treatment.

The 43-year-old suspect has also been charged with assault in connection with a third attack on a 55-year-old man within a wooded area near to the Scottish Police College.

He was rushed to Forth Valley Royal Hospital in Larbert for treatment.

A Police Scotland spokesperson said: "A 43-year-old-man has been arrested and charged in connection with the attempted murder of two men, aged 49 and 51 in Elphinstone Street, Kincardine on Tuesday, 18 May.

"The men did not require to go to hospital and were attended to by paramedics at the scene.

"The man has also been arrested and charged in connection with a serious assault on a 55-year-old man in a wooded area, near to the Scottish Police College, Kincardine.

"The man was taken to Larbert Hospital. The 43-year-old man is due to appear at Dunfermline Sheriff Court on Wednesday, 19 May, 2021."
